Inspiration
We're inspired to see if it's possible to find a solution to determine if it's possible to see if we can detect whether or not we're being attacked by ddos
What it does
It scans through your internet traffic for 30 seconds and at the end, it sees if there's any reoccuring IPs and it warns the user whether or not they're being attacked. The duration and the max reoccuring IP limit can be configured
How I built it
We used Kali Linux and a skeleton code base that helped us figure out how things work. We're all very new to tshark and programming such things so, we experimented and learned so much along the way.
Challenges I ran into
One of our teammates had a 32 bit operating system so we didn't have an even playing field, Kali Linux hated everyone in our group (It didn't work, it ran slow, it didn't boot, it didn't connect to the internet, it didn't recognize any USB drives, it didn't save), and other minor technical issues.
Accomplishments that I'm proud of
We're proud to get a program running even though we had plans to add a lot more features such as a UI, more features, make it look prettier.
What I learned
We learned an extreme about Python and Networking in general. How things worked, why they worked, and how to resolve problems that may occur.
What's next for am I being ddosed?
It would get a ton of more features such as a UI, bug fixes, more organized code, and support for easier configuration.
Log in or sign up for Devpost to join the conversation.